(10%) Problem 9: sig.gif?tid=2M68-7D-94-42-ABFD-18791 When using a pencil eraser, you exert a downward force of 4.5 N at a distance of 2.3 cm from the hardwood-eraser joint. The pencil has a 2.4 mm radius and is held at an angle of 19° to the horizontal. The shear modulus of wood is 1.00 × 1010 N/m2 and the strain modulus is 1.50 × 1010 N/m2.

Randomized Variablesf = 4.5 N
d = 2.3 cm
r = 2.4 mm
θ = 19 °
Otheexpertta.com
show answerNo Attempt50% Part (a) By how much does the wood flex perpendicular to its length in meters?

50% Part (b) How much is it compressed lengthwise in meters?

Answer #1

A)

Deformation, dL = F cos(theta) Lo/S pi r^2

dL = (4.5 x cos(19) x 0.023)/(10^10 x pi x 0.0024^2)

dL = 5.41 x 10^-7 m

B)

dL = (4.5 x cos(19) x 0.023)/(1.5 x 10^10 x pi x 0.0024^2)

dL = 3.61 x 10^-7 m
